Congratulations to our 2025 Excellence in Education Award — Secondary Honorees: Lindsey Kensinger and Kristine Starkey!

Mrs. Kensinger and Mrs. Starkey received the Excellence in Education Award because their students demonstrated exceptional academic growth compared to other students across Utah who began at similar achievement levels. These awards recognize educators whose teaching helped students to improve more than most of their peers statewide and highlights their impact on student learning and progress.

Students in Mr. Ferlin’s Psychology class had the opportunity to examine sheep brains as part of a hands-on lab. This activity helped them better understand brain structure and how the different parts of the brain work together. Experiences like this bring learning to life.

America is turning 250 — and our students have something to say.

Davis School District is hosting Voices of a Nation: Student Perspectives on 250 Years of America, a districtwide speaking event aligned with America 250 Utah.

Students from every school and grade level are invited to apply to deliver an original speech about America’s past, present or future.

Selected students will receive mentorship and take the stage on May 4, 2026, at the Davis Instructional Services Center in Layton. The event will be professionally produced and live streamed for the community.
